On Monday Panasonic unveiled the new “DMP-BD30K-Blu Disc Ray” with richer colors and better quality.
“Blu-ray means incredible full-HD images, breathtaking sound and 5x the data capacity of DVDs. Now Blu-ray means something else too: an entirely new movie-viewing experience, made possible by Final Standard Profile, which adds features never seen before, like four Picture-in-Picture modes including Enhanced Commentary (from directors and actors), Backstage Pass, Peek Behind the Animation and Audio Mixing.”

Avenged Sevenfold released their self-titled fourth studio album yesterday. Surprisingly after the success of the last disc City of Evil, their most successful album to date, the group decided to go in a new direction.
“The last thing we’re going to do is write City of Evil part 2 or Waking the Fallen part 2,” Shadows said. “It’s not going to be a thrash record or old-school or anything like that. I know it’s going to be a sound that no one’s heard — kind of like when Korn came out, they were the first ones to start that whole scene and they sounded different than everybody. We want to do that for our own generation”. SOURCE

Nicole Scherzinger, Llyod, Timbland, Keri Hilson, and Sean Kingston performed at KISS-FM Homecoming at the Honda Center in Anaheim California
If KIIS-FM’s Homecoming concert could be summed up with one phrase, it would be the performers forcefully imploring the crowd to, “Put your hands up! Getcha hands up!”
Whether or not audience members responded because they were having fun or just to stop the person on stage from aggressively shouting at them depended on the performer. Saturday’s show at Honda Center in Anaheim boasted six popular acts, including Gwen Stefani, A-list producer Timbaland, rapper Fabolous, Pussycat Doll Nicole Scherzinger and 17-year-old Jamaican phenom Sean Kingston.
Kingston kicked off the night with a short, disappointing set. Opening with “Me Love,” Kingston faced technical problems as the loud orchestrations overpowered his voice – a problem that plagued all of the acts throughout the night. Aside from that, Kingston’s performance also lacked energy which translated into the audience’s half-hearted involvement.

“10 amateur photographers the chance to live out their wildest fantasies in pursuit of their ultimate dream: to become the next great fashion photographer.Our cast will live and work together in a downtown L.A. loft while being guided by world-renowned fashion photographer Russell James. These aspiring photographers will embark on a series of photo shoots meant to challenge their creativity and expose their individual weaknesses. For the first time in their lives, the cast will work with supermodels and high-end professionals, while traveling to exotic locations — all to capture that one perfect shot.Whether it’s shooting on the deck of a schooner in the midst of a storm, or trying to get a supermodel to cuddle up to a Siberian tiger, our cast will face daunting tasks and obstacles that will test their talent, desire and drive to be the next great fashion photographer.”
